Re: Button also registers as D-pad down

I use an M30, it works fine with the GBA core. I use D-Input mode with the MiSTer and the default D-Pad option. Maybe you should try? To switch to D-Input mode, unplug your M30 and make sure it's off, then press and hold Y+START, you should have only the first LED blinking. Then reconnect the controller to the MiSTer. Re: VGA CRT and brightness/contrast

The way you describe it looks like a color range mismatch. Did you find any option related to "color range" or "16-235" in your monitor options? Try messing with it if you find it.
